Brockerhoff triumphant at J/22 German Open
by J/Boats 30 Jul 2022 16:50 BST

J/22 German Open © Travemuender Woche
Sailed in conjunction with the world-famous Travemunde Sailing Week, the 2022 J/22 German Open saw a lot of great racing for the eight teams from Germany, Netherlands, and France.
Eight races were sailed over the three-day event with the duel for the lead boiling down to just two protagonists- France vs. Germany!
In the end, it was Frenchman Reiner Brockerhoff's FRA 1444 team (Christoph Declerque and Charles Michaux) that posted an enviable record of 1-2-1-1-2-1-1 for 9 pts net to win the gold medal. Losing that battle in the last two races was the German Holger Schmitt on GER 1390 with his crew of Sabine Schonfeldt and Thomas Hanf. Their tally of 1-2-1-2-1-2-2 for 11 pts net was equally impressive, but just not good enough, and had to settle for the silver medal.
Rounding out the podium was German Lasse Paland on GER 1384 with crew of Ben Zimmermann and Lars Christiansen. They just eked out a bronze medal with a record of 3-3-5-3-3-5-4 for 26 pts net. The balance of the top five includes Dutchman Tim Arne Kohlschmidt on NED 69 with the team of Peer & Tienes Englert in fourth place and the German Thomas Losch on GER 1640 with crew of Ekaterina Lenskaya and Emmanouela Filippidi.
